bf5xx_i2s_hw_params(struct snd_pcm_substream * substream,struct snd_pcm_hw_params * params,struct snd_soc_dai * dai)99 static int bf5xx_i2s_hw_params(struct snd_pcm_substream *substream,
100 				struct snd_pcm_hw_params *params,
101 				struct snd_soc_dai *dai)
102 {
103 	struct sport_device *sport_handle = snd_soc_dai_get_drvdata(dai);
104 	struct bf5xx_i2s_port *bf5xx_i2s = sport_handle->private_data;
105 	int ret = 0;
106 
107 	bf5xx_i2s->tcr2 &= ~0x1f;
108 	bf5xx_i2s->rcr2 &= ~0x1f;
109 	switch (params_format(params)) {
110 	case SNDRV_PCM_FORMAT_S8:
111 		bf5xx_i2s->tcr2 |= 7;
112 		bf5xx_i2s->rcr2 |= 7;
113 		sport_handle->wdsize = 1;
114 	case SNDRV_PCM_FORMAT_S16_LE:
115 		bf5xx_i2s->tcr2 |= 15;
116 		bf5xx_i2s->rcr2 |= 15;
117 		sport_handle->wdsize = 2;
118 		break;
119 	case SNDRV_PCM_FORMAT_S24_LE:
120 		bf5xx_i2s->tcr2 |= 23;
121 		bf5xx_i2s->rcr2 |= 23;
122 		sport_handle->wdsize = 3;
123 		break;
124 	case SNDRV_PCM_FORMAT_S32_LE:
125 		bf5xx_i2s->tcr2 |= 31;
126 		bf5xx_i2s->rcr2 |= 31;
127 		sport_handle->wdsize = 4;
128 		break;
129 	}
130 
131 	if (!bf5xx_i2s->configured) {
132 		/*
133 		 * TX and RX are not independent,they are enabled at the
134 		 * same time, even if only one side is running. So, we
135 		 * need to configure both of them at the time when the first
136 		 * stream is opened.
137 		 *
138 		 * CPU DAI:slave mode.
139 		 */
140 		bf5xx_i2s->configured = 1;
141 		ret = sport_config_rx(sport_handle, bf5xx_i2s->rcr1,
142 				      bf5xx_i2s->rcr2, 0, 0);
143 		if (ret) {
144 			pr_err("SPORT is busy!\n");
145 			return -EBUSY;
146 		}
147 
148 		ret = sport_config_tx(sport_handle, bf5xx_i2s->tcr1,
149 				      bf5xx_i2s->tcr2, 0, 0);
150 		if (ret) {
151 			pr_err("SPORT is busy!\n");
152 			return -EBUSY;
153 		}
154 	}
155 
156 	return 0;
157 }
